Justine
\j(u)-sti-ne, jus-tine\
pronounced juss-TEEN.
It
is of Latin origin, and its meaning is "fair, upright". Feminine form
of Justin. Justina was the original form. According to legend, Saint
Justina (fourth century) was a Christian maiden who converted Cyprian, a
powerful sorcerer.
